Course Requirements
Minimum Age:
- 18 years
Minimum Academic Entry Requirement:
- Local students shall possess one of the following:
- At least two passes in GCE ‘A’ Level
- International Baccalaureate (24 points)
- Local Polytechnic Diploma in any field
- International students shall possess one of the following:
- Completion of Year 12 High School Qualification or equivalent qualification from respective home countries
- Completed International Baccalaureate (24 points)
- Equivalent Local Polytechnic Diploma in any field in respective home countries
- AND
- Both local and international students MUST fulfil the minimum English language entry requirement of one of the following (except Mandarin programmes):
- Achieved grade C6 or better in the English language in GCE O level;
- Pass in the English Language in Year 10 High School qualification or equivalent;
- IELTS 5.5/TOEFL 550;
- Completed LSBF Preparatory Course in English Upper Intermediate Level.
Students with non-standard entry requirements (e.g. other PEI qualification, lack of equivalent Year 12 in the home country, etc.) will be assessed on a case by case basis subject to the approval of the Academic Board.
